#4bc7c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bc7c9 is composed of 29.4% red, 78%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.7% cyan, 1%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 181 degrees, a saturation of 53.8% and a lightness of 54.1%. #4bc7c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ffff with #008f93.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#4bc7c9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4bc7c9 has RGB values of R:75, G:199,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 4966345.

Shades and Tints of #4bc7c9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#f1fb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4bc7c9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#819393 is the less saturated color, while #15fbff is the most saturated one.
